Output 6e0f89780654cbdc1972c1dbc6cd9c27702e3d5aff7b1291f2a2388745129116:0

value
1010623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 899b5a4d74ef6c6428b02b1eba1a4b2ec0530fa0 OP_EQUAL
address
3EEcbvTKqe6TyhMEPH6cHCHbXMfDi1n1iZ
transaction
6e0f89780654cbdc1972c1dbc6cd9c27702e3d5aff7b1291f2a2388745129116
confirmations
366495
spent
true